Output 95685d86963a2b426cc62360f0ad390de95773088a26cbd5eca2375f5a9581bc:1

value
2400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8f66c10af3978a511ff0c8a27c40abc59dfabd2 OP_EQUAL
address
3QPQhpwiEgjRFzKxMWPZsYxSN2CFMTriBF
transaction
95685d86963a2b426cc62360f0ad390de95773088a26cbd5eca2375f5a9581bc
spent
true